More about the book

Anna, surrounded by disillusioned adults, possesses a remarkable imagination that allows her to envision a brighter world. When a baby humpback whale faces peril, her creative visions become crucial in the fight for its survival. The story explores themes of hope, resilience, and the power of dreams against seemingly insurmountable challenges, as Anna strives to save her endangered friend.
